Nonsurgical Periodontal Treatment Options and Their Impact on Subgingival Microbiota.

Susanne SchulzJamal M SteinAnne SchumacherDavid KupietzSareh S Yekta-MichaelFlorian SchittenhelmGeorg ConradsHans-Günter SchallerStefan Reichert
Published in: Journal of clinical medicine (2022)
The benefit of all clinical treatments measured after 3 months was associated with a decrease in pathogenic bacteria in the FMS, FMD, and FMDAP groups. However, after 6 months, we observed further improvement or some stagnation in clinical outcomes accompanied by deterioration of the microbiological profile. Investigating the subgingival microbiota might help appraise successful periodontal treatment and implement individualized therapy.
